عرض المزيدWindmills were used by the Dutch to pump water away from the farmland and back into the river. This is done by attaching the rotating blades of the windmill to a complex system of gears and connections that eventually lead to a rotating wheel with scoops attached. These scoops then push the water upstream, back to the river it came from.

عرض المزيدWindmill, device for tapping the energy of the wind by means of sails mounted on a rotating shaft. The sails are mounted at an angle or are given a slight twist so that the force of wind against them is divided into two components, one of which, in the plane of the sails, imparts rotation.

عرض المزيدThese windmills, driven by wind power, activated a system of screws and pumps to move water from the polders back into the rivers and thus prevent flooding. The Delta Works project, though a more modern feat, is nonetheless rooted in the same principles of managing aquatic forces that guided historical windmill construction.
